Defining the "Clean" Standard in Snack Bars

The term "clean" is subjective, yet it generally refers to products with minimal, recognizable ingredients and the absence of controversial additives. At Walmart, clean bars typically prioritize whole food sources, avoiding artificial colors, flavors, and preservatives. Consumers seeking these products should look for short ingredient lists where items like nuts, seeds, and dried fruits are featured rather than unpronounceable chemicals.

Key Ingredients to Seek Out

High-quality protein sources, such as nuts, seeds, and collagen, are hallmarks of a superior clean bar. Complex carbohydrates from oats and dried fruits provide sustained energy, while natural sweeteners like monk fruit or dates help maintain stable blood sugar levels. Healthy fats from ingredients like coconut or nut butters contribute to satiety and support nutrient absorption, making each bite genuinely nourishing.

Reading Labels Like a Pro

Securing a clean bar requires more than a quick glance at the packaging; it demands a careful review of the nutrition label and ingredient list. Sugar content, particularly added sugars, should be minimized to avoid energy crashes. Prioritizing bars with high protein and fiber content ensures the snack effectively curbs appetite and fits into a balanced diet.

Nutrient
Target Goal
Why It Matters
Protein
5-10 grams per serving
Supports muscle repair and promotes fullness.
Fiber
3-5 grams per serving
Aids digestion and helps maintain steady blood sugar.
Added Sugars
Less than 5 grams per serving
Minimizes insulin spikes and reduces empty calories.
